Visit Vodice and Enjoy in Rich Tourist Offer
Visit Vodice and feel tourist destination located by the sea in a wide bay area, known for its liveliness and a rich tourist offer. Vodice are only 12km northwest of Sibenik.
Vodice are ideal for a vacation rich with activity, they are a recipient of “The flower of tourism” awarded to destinations with especially attractive tourism offer. In the centre of Vodice is a large ACI Marina with more than 400 berths.

Church of the Lady of Carmel
Watching from the sea, when you visit Vodice panorama is dominated by Okit hill with its Church of the Lady of Carmel. The first church on this rise was built in the 17th century, probably on foundations of an earlier chapel. In early 20th century, the Way of the Cross was built from the foot to the top of the hill, with fourteen chapels, each one marking one station of the Way of the Cross.
It should be noted that the front of the church for many years growing maple tree, growing to 4m, with three major branches. The branch facing the church flourished in the Christmas night every three years.
Church of St Cross
Church of St Cross is gothic church built in the early 15th century, more precisely in 1402. In 1421 it was dedicated to St Cross at which time it was also used as a parish church. Inside the church is Romanesque-Gothic holy water font on the pillar, which is a unique example in the area of Sibenik. During summer the church houses modern art exhibits several times a year.
Coric Tower
Coric Tower was built by the Fondra family from Sibenik in 1646. The living spaces and defence facilities were fortified by high defence walls since the tower was built during tumultuous times. The stone with which it was built was brought from island Brac. Today, the courtyard of Coric tower is used as an open-air movie theatre during summertime; however the tower is closed to visitors due to its poor condition.
Church of St Cross
The parish Church of St Cross with a belfry was built on the foundations of an old chapel in baroque style, the work of a Sibenik master Ivan Skoko. The walls are decorated with windows from the same period and the interior enriched with a Baroque altar dedicated to St Cross. The bell tower has two balconies (loggia) with two large windows on the lower one and three small windows on each side on the top one.
Church of St Elijah the Prophet
Church of St Elijah the Prophet was built in 1298 by the inhabitants of Pisce. In 1493 was it dedicated to St Elijah the Prophet. Today, a mass is held only once a year and only on August 20th.
Aquarium and Museum of Maritime Tradition
Aquarium and Museum of Maritime Tradition in Vodice is the first of its kind in the Sibenik-Knin County. It was opened in 2006 and contains old fishing tools, ship models, but also the objects found on maritime archaeological sites dating from the 3rd century BC to the middle Ages. Besides 16 aquariums with flora and fauna of Middle Adriatic, there you can see models of ships Gajeta Falkusa and St Jerome as the oldest ship in the Mediterranean. The Museum can be visited from the beginning to the end of 6th to 9th month (10-22h).

National Park Krka
National Park Krka organizes boat trips that allow seeing the canyon and the river and the island of Visovac on which is a Franciscan monastery. Visitors to the National Park Krka can see restored ethnological monuments and get familiar with the customs of this region.
Skradin
Skradin is situated on the bank of the river Krka. It is a city of traditional meetings of Dalmatian choir. Besides the proximity of the National Park Krka boasts with 2000 years long history and rich gastronomic offer. Local marina is a favourite among sailors because it is one of the most visited and most beautiful on the Croatian coast.
National Park Kornati
National Park Kornati is paradise for boaters and all lovers of unspoiled nature. Kornati islands are not inhabited; locals have sheep and grow olives and figs on these islands.

Tribunj
Tribunj is a small fishing village located 2 km west of Vodice. Historical core was built on an island which is connected with stone bridge with the mainland. At the foot of Mount St Nicholas stands the Church of St Nicholas from the 15th century, one of the oldest buildings in Tribunj. In the centre is a marina with 500 berths. The main attraction in Tribunj is donkey race which is held in Tribunj begging of August. If you decide to visit donkey take a little dried figs because donkeys are friendly and they are real epicures.

Sailing, Windsurfing and Kayaking
In Vodice you can take a sailing course, day trips with the boat (with skipper), windsurfing courses, rent equipment for windsurfing, kayaking excursions to nearby islands, rent kayaks and boards for standing rowing.
Sibenik archipelago is an ideal area for sailing, for beginners and more experienced. Discover all its unique charm.
